MoreMother Mother and Cavetown will embark on a co-headline North American tour this summer, with Destroy Boys supporting on all dates. The tour will make stops in famed venues like the Torch at the LA Coliseum in Los Angeles and Red Rocks in Colorado, along with tour stops in Seattle, Boston, Vancouver, New York, Chicago, and many more.
